Daniel Bernoulli was born into a family of

mathemeticians on February 8, 1700. He was the only person

in his family to make an impressive mark on physics.

Bernoulli became a Swiss physicist and mathmatician who made

enourmous contributions to the world of physics. He

uncovered many significant phenomena in hydrodynamics, and

in 1738, published his most famous work, Hydrodynamica,

which was a study of equilibrium, pressure, and velocity of

fluids. He proved that as the velocity of fluid flow

increases, its pressure decreases. Bernoulli?s principle

Bernoulli?s Hydrodynamica was also the first attemt to

explainof the behavior of gasses with changing pressure and

temperature. This was the beginning of the kinetic theory of

gasses. His gas model has been revived and transformed into

a powerful theory regarding the thermal and mechanical

properties of gases using the atomic hypothesis.
